Understanding the Authorization for Release of Information
The Authorization for Release of Information is a legal document that facilitates the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) in obtaining credit reports for employment-related purposes. This form holds significant legal standing, enabling authorized access to sensitive information while ensuring compliance with privacy regulations.
This form allows the VA to access credit reports from consumer or credit reporting agencies, which is pivotal for evaluating individuals applying for various roles, including those within federal agencies.

Key Features of the Authorization for Release of Information
The Authorization for Release of Information includes essential attributes that make it unique. The document features multiple fillable sections such as the signature, name, contact information, and other identifiers required for proper identification.
Moreover, it has a validity period of five years or continues until the affiliation with the VA ends. The form also emphasizes confidentiality, detailing the protocols for handling personal data securely.
Who Needs the Authorization for Release of Information?
The target users for this form include a variety of individuals. Employees seeking positions within the VA or other federal agencies must complete this authorization to facilitate their employment screening processes.
Additionally, individuals applying for loans or credit that necessitate employment verification will need this authorization. Organizations that seek to verify employment history for applicants also require this form to ensure thorough background checks.

Who is eligible to fill out the Authorization for Release of Information?
Veterans and employees of the Department of Veterans Affairs seeking employment or authorization for credit checks are typically eligible to fill out this form. Ensure you're currently affiliated with the VA.
How long is the Authorization for Release of Information valid?
The authorization remains valid for five years or until termination of affiliation with the VA, whichever occurs first. It's crucial to renew it if you continue to seek employment with the VA.
What information do I need before filling out this form?
Gather your full name, any other names you've used, home address, phone number, and the date you plan to sign. This information is essential to complete the form accurately.

Is notarization required for this form?
No, notarization is not required for the Authorization for Release of Information. However, ensure that all required fields are filled out accurately before submission.
How long does processing take for an Authorization for Release of Information?
Processing times can vary. It typically takes a few days to a couple of weeks, depending on the specific procedures and the volume of requests at the VA.
